Kim Wayans Biography

Kim Wayans is an American actress, writer, comedian, producer, and director. She is a member of the Wayans family best known for her roles in In Living Color and In the House.

Kim Wayans Age

She was born on October 16, 1961 in New York City, New York, United States. She is 61 years old as of 2022.

Kim Wayans Family – Kim Wayans Parents

Kim Wayans is the daughter of Howell Stouten Wayans (father), a supermarket manager, and Elvira Alethia (Green) a social worker and homemaker. She has nine siblings five brothers and four sisters. She is the aunt of Damon Wayans Jr., Cara Mia Wayans, Michael Wayans, Jolie Ivory Imani Wayans,  Kyla Wayans, Craig Wayans, Keenen Ivory Wayans Jr., Marlon Wayans, and Gregg Wayans.

Kim Wayans Siblings

She has five brothers Dwayne WayansKeenen Ivory Wayans, Shawn Wayans, Damon Wayans, and Marlon Wayans, and four sisters Nadia Wayans, Diedre Wayans, Elvira Wayans, and Vonnie Wayans.

Kim Wayans Husband – Kim Wayans Kids

She is married to actor and writer Kevin Knotts for more than 15 years. Kim and her husband have co-authored a children’s book series titled ‘Amy Hodgepodge’. The couple does not have any children of their own.

Kim Wayans Career

She has appeared in several films such as Don’t Be a Menace to South Central While Drinking Your Juice in the Hood and I’m Gonna Git You Sucka which are both directed by her brother Keenen.

She starred in the art film Talking About Sex and co-starred in Juwanna Mann. She also starred alongside her siblings on the Fox variety show In Living Color and A Low Down Dirty Shame. Kim worked as a story editor on her brother Damon’s sitcom My Wife and Kids.

In 2008, she co-wrote a series of children’s books titled ‘Amy Hodgepodge’ with her husband Kevin Knotts, about a multiracial girl adjusting to life in public school after years of homeschooling.

Kim Wayans In Living Color

This series provides a platform for the many members of the comedic Wayans family. Popular recurring sketches include Homey D. Clown, the Homeboy Shopping Network, Men on Film and Great Moments in Black History.

First episode date: April 15, 1990
Final episode date: May 19, 1994
